The Right Shoes For The Right Man

By: Jim Brown

While women are known for exaggerated affection, men, more often than not, are stereotyped to be "uncaring" when it comes to certain things. It could be far from the truth, some argue. There are actually men who are conscious of their appearance, and prefer that their wardrobes from head to toe perfectly match. By the same token, fashion hits or "hot items" tend to be negligible parts of life for some women.

Regardless of gender, viewpoints on life's necessities vary. This is the same thing with shoes. A pair of shoes, no matter how fashionable, is mainly for feet protection while others have a certain peculiar obsession. Most people, however, find themselves either way to a certain extent.

Studies say that in the case of most men, shoes are of a practical essence; that comfort cannot be compromised. Some men even stick to the style of footwear that they have been wearing for a long time.

More than lack of fashion sense, this can be attributed to the fact that some men may not be confident enough of what style of shoes they should wear. These guys wonder if the shoes that they find good actually look good on them. As a result, men are often left in quandary when looking for the perfect footwear necessitated by occasions throughout the year.

Some common rules actually apply for men's shoes. According to fashion experts, one needs to "pay intelligent attention" to shoe colors. A very practical tip that should always be considered is for men to pick out a pair that matches, or otherwise has a darker color than the pants being worn. Belt-wearers are advised to match their shoes with the belt's color, except if the belt is of striped neon.

The good news is that jeans match with almost any style or color of shoes. A very useful tip: try getting away from the too glossy pairs of shoes that are apparently intended for dressier attires, in general.

Because almost all footwear whether lug soles, sneakers, boots, sandals and loafers look great with jeans, the shirt may be taken as the shoe style guide.

An athletic polo shirt looks good with loafers. T-shirts and retro shoes or sneakers are a match made in heaven. Artsy and lengthy button-down shirts can be matched perfectly with moc-toe styles and sandals.

In the same manner, the shoe's style and ornamentation can be a perfect guide to achieving a perfect look. For example, heavily stitched shoes or those with woven patterns are more for the casual wear, just as buckles or tassles match the classy side.

When it comes to dress pants, settle for the type of shoe that is worn with a suit. A clue is that shiny materials and less bulky soles and heels make up the shoes that call wearers for dressy or classy occasions. Add the factor of color matching, shoes that are similarly colored or darker than pants and matching the belt, and you're ready to go.

Remember that brown pairs are best suited to tan, greens, beige, brown and other earth tones that are darker in color. Tan colored shoes match well with lighter tan, white, beige, blue and other earth tones that are lighter. Black shoes look good when matched with gray, black or navy pants. Burgundy, meanwhile, is light brown, khaki, gray or blue's perfect match.
